International Winter School on Event and Destination Management

About

The University of Economics, Prague (VSE), Czech Republic and the Lucerne School of Business (LSoB), Switzerland offer a two-week Winter School programme which takes the participants from one internationally recognised tourist location to another.

Both universities are recognised for the quality of their Tourism and Marketing departments and offer participants valuable insights into the field of event and destination management. The first week in Prague is dedicated to Event Management. It aims to provide students with the theoretical and practical knowledge and skills necessary to organize various congresses, conferences, sports and other events. The second week in Lucerne features Destination Management. It introduces participants to the complexity of tourism destinations, the mutual dependence of various service providers involved and the development of tourism destinations.

Target group

Bachelor's and master's students who wish to apply for the winter weeks need to fulfil the following criteria:

– They need to have completed a minimum of one semester of university-level study at bachelor's or master's respectively (confirmation of enrolment).

– The working language of the weeks is English. It is advisory that the student's English language level is IELTS 6 or equivalent.

If participants wish to transfer the credits they earn during their time in Prague and/or Lucerne to their home institution, they should obtain approval for credit transfer prior to submission of their application.
